ALEXANDRIA, Va., Jan. 28 -- United States Patent no. 12,538,128, issued on Jan. 27, was assigned to Verizon Patent and Licensing Inc. (Basking Ridge, N.J.).
"Systems and methods for protecting account information associated with a stolen mobile device" was invented by Kalyani Bogineni (Irving, Texas), Ratul K. Guha (Warwick, Pa.), Shanthala Kuravangi-Thammaiah (Keller, Texas), Dante J. Pacella (Charles Town, W.va.), Ye Huang (San Ramon, Calif.), Burhan Syed (Bridgewater, N.J.), Kevin Lim (Danville, Calif.), Vassilis Pafilis (Plano, Texas), Ashish Sardesai (Ashburn, Va.), Chris Halton (Park Ridge, N.J.) and Manuel Enrique Caceres (Basking Ridge, N.J.).
